A Modern Astoria & Aurora 650 Suite Suite with Classic Presence
Choosing a complete suite brings clear advantages. It offers quick installation, lower maintenance and flexible placement, as it does not require ventilation or a flue. You can enjoy year-round ambience because the flame effect operates independently from the heat. However, electric fires generally deliver less heat output than solid-fuel or gas units. Additionally, they rely on electricity, so they will not operate during a power outage. Despite these points, many homeowners appreciate the simplicity and cleanliness that an electric suite provides.
